The NSPCC's Speak out Stay safe programme is a safeguarding programme for children aged 5 to 11. It is available to all primary schools in the UK and Channel Islands. It helps children understand: - abuse in all its forms and how to recognise the signs of abuse - that abuse is never a child’s fault and they have the right to be safe - where to get help and the sources of help available to them, including our Childline service.
